IF "%HOST%"=="" SET HOST=0.0.0.0 SET "WEBUI_SECRET_KEY=%WEBUI_SECRET_KEY%" SET "WEBUI_JWT_SECRET_KEY=%WEBUI_JWT_SECRET_KEY%" :: Check if WEBUI_SECRET_KEY and WEBUI_JWT_SECRET_KEY are not set IF "%WEBUI_SECRET_KEY%%WEBUI_JWT_SECRET_KEY%" == " " ( echo Loading WEBUI...
# Salt to encrypt JWT payload export CONSOLE_PBKDF_PASSPHRASE=SECRET # Required to encrypt JWT payload export CONSOLE_PBKDF_SALT=SECRET # MinIO Endpoint export CONSOLE_MINIO_SERVER=http://localhost:9000 Now start the console service. ./console server 2021-01-19 02:36:08.893735 I | 2021/01/...
if (ArrayUtils.isNotEmpty(securityProperties.getOAuth2().getClients())) { for (OAuth2ClientProperties config : securityProperties.getOAuth2().getClients()) { builder.withClient(config.getClientId()).secret(config.getClientSecret())// 设置client-id以及client-secret .accessTokenValiditySeconds(conf...
String token = Jwts.builder() .setClaims(claims) .signWith(SignatureAlgorithm.HS512, secret).compact(); return token; } 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 3...
*/publicstaticStringscanner(Stringtip){Scannerscanner=newScanner(System.in);StringBuilderhelp=newStringBuilder();help.append("请输入"+tip+":");System.out.println(help.toString());if(scanner.hasNext()){Stringipt=scanner.next();if(StringUtils.isNotBlank(ipt)){returnipt;}}thrownewMybatisPlusExcepti...
// app.jsconst jwt = require('jsonwebtoken');// Middleware to verify JWT tokenconst verifyToken = (req, res, next) => {const secretKey = 'your_secret_key'; // The same secret key used in front-endconst token = req.headers.authorization; // Assuming the JWT token is passed in ...
jwt.issuer-uri=<keycloakLocation>/auth/realms/<realmName> #spring.security.oauth2.client.registration.keycloak.client-id=<clientId> #spring.security.oauth2.client.registration.keycloak.client-secret=<clientSecret> #spring.security.oauth2.client.registration.keycloak.client-name=Flowable UI Keycloak #...
LOG.info("token:"+ oldToken);/*刷新token,有效期延长至一个月*/if(StringUtils.isNotBlank(oldToken)) {Claimsclaims=null;try{ claims = TokenUtil.parseJWT(oldToken); }catch(Exception e) { e.printStackTrace();Stringstr="{\"code\":801,\"msg\":\"登陆失效,请重新登录\"}"; ...
JwtToken; } /** * 判断token是否存在与有效,true 表示未过期,false 表示过期或不存在 */ public static boolean checkToken(String jwtToken) { if (StringUtils.isEmpty(jwtToken)) { return false; } try { // 获取token 数据 Jws<Claims> claimsJws = Jwts.parser().setSigningKey(APP_SECRET).parse...
Keycloak##spring.security.oauth2.resourceserver.jwt.issuer-uri=<keycloakLocation>/auth/realms/<realmName>#spring.security.oauth2.client.registration.keycloak.client-id=<clientId>#spring.security.oauth2.client.registration.keycloak.client-secret=<clientSecret>#spring.security.oauth2.client.registration....